In the age of social media, anyone can become an influencer or a celebrity overnight. Such is the case with Artist Archipalago, who rose to fame through his social media presence. However, he has recently made headlines for attempting to reach out to Light Heavyweight Champion Freezy Macbones, who had previously made a video about him.

The reason for Archipalago's attempt to contact Macbones is unclear, but it is speculated that it may have to do with the belief that many people, especially Ghanaians, tend to show more interest or try to bring down others when they are climbing the ladder of success. This phenomenon is known as the "crab mentality," where people in a group pull each other down to prevent anyone from rising above the rest.

The notion that people tend to pull others down when they are successful is not unique to Ghana, but it is a common observation in many societies. It can stem from a fear of someone else's success leading to one's failure, jealousy, or a desire to be the center of attention.
